Al Meera signs $65m deal to build six new shopping centres

Qatar-based retailer Al Meera Consumer Goods Company has signed contracts worth $65.5 million hiring two firms – Al Muftah Contracting Company and Al Khayarin Group Contracting and Trading – to build six new shopping centres of 14 in the company’s pipeline.

According to the agreement, while Al Muftah Contracting Company will build four new Al Meera shopping centres, Al Khayarin Group Contracting and Trading will construct two new shopping centres for Al Meera. The project management services for the six new malls will be provided by Al Rayan Partners.

“We are excited to venture into this new partnership with Al Khayarin Group Contracting and Trading and Al Muftah Contracting Company,” says Al Meera deputy CEO Mohammed Nasser Al Qahtani. “Our expansion plans are a result of a well-researched strategy to march with Qatar’s urban plans as well as to drive the company’s future growth.”

The four shopping centres awarded to Al Muftah Contracting Company will be located in Rawdat Aba El Heran, Azghawa, Leabaib and Umm Qarn. And Al Khayarin Group Contracting and Trading will work on two new Al Meera shopping stores in Al Khor and Saileya.
